Sommario:
- Passaggio 1: crea un'interfaccia di visualizzazione dell'interfaccia utente
- Passaggio 2: creare il progetto nel software TOOL
- Passaggio 3: comunicazione a chip singolo
- Passaggio 4: pulsante
- Passaggio 5: stato operativo
- Passaggio 6: effetto operazione
Video: Il controllo del frigorifero con Tft Lcd: 6 passaggi
2024 Autore: John Day | [email protected]. Ultima modifica: 2024-01-30 10:00
Con il continuo miglioramento della tecnologia, i nostri elettrodomestici sono sempre più funzionali e facili da usare.
Da appassionato di elettronica, sono interessato al controllo degli elettrodomestici. Il nostro frigorifero non è possibile con nessuna delle interfacce uomo-macchina, ma se c'è un frigorifero con l'interfaccia uomo-macchina, gli utenti possono attraverso l'operazione touch screen, il controllo del frigorifero sull'efficienza di raffreddamento inferiore, visualizzare l'attuale la temperatura all'interno del frigorifero, visualizzare la temperatura interna ed esterna corrente e alcuni feedback sull'utilizzo del frigorifero (giorni di funzionamento, durata del filtro, ecc.), quindi è molto comodo e pratico per gli utenti. Quindi oggi userò semplicemente un touch screen per creare un'interfaccia di controllo del frigorifero. L'espositore è STONE STVC050WT-01. STONE STVC050WT - 01 è un modulo display touch da 5 pollici, risoluzione 480*272. Sul modulo è stato integrato il display e il driver touch screen, gli sviluppatori devono solo sulla progettazione dell'interfaccia utente relativa al software di progettazione TOOL ufficiale e generare un file di programmazione scaricato sul modulo di visualizzazione STONE e quindi tramite una porta seriale (RS232 / RS485 / TTL) corrispondere con esso, è possibile eseguire aspetti di progettazione dell'interfaccia utente complessi. Vai al sito Web ufficiale per ulteriori informazioni:
Passaggio 1: crea un'interfaccia di visualizzazione dell'interfaccia utente
Le immagini dell'interfaccia utente sono progettate da Photoshop. Poiché lo schermo è 480*272, la risoluzione dell'immagine progettata dovrebbe essere coerente con lo schermo. L'effetto del design è il seguente:
Passaggio 2: creare il progetto nel software TOOL
Inserisci un nuovo progetto nel software di sviluppo STONE STVC050WT-01 TOOL, quindi versa l'immagine dell'interfaccia utente progettata, aggiungi i pulsanti corrispondenti e visualizza il testo e l'effetto è il seguente:
Ci sono pochi controlli, solo controlli di visualizzazione del testo digitale, controlli di regolazione incrementale, ma questi due controlli sono sufficienti per completare la funzione richiesta.1. La parte superiore dell'interfaccia utente è il controllo pertinente del frigorifero e congelatore, che mostra la temperatura corrente, la potenza di lavoro del frigorifero e l'operazione chiave per regolare la potenza. Il pulsante "Veloce" significa che la potenza è impostata al massimo con un clic. 2. La parte centrale dell'interfaccia utente è il controllo pertinente del frigorifero, che mostra la temperatura corrente, la potenza di lavoro del frigorifero e l'operazione chiave per regolare la potenza. Il pulsante "Veloce" significa che la potenza è impostata al massimo con un clic. 3. Sotto l'interfaccia dell'interfaccia utente sono presenti alcuni display di stato, attraverso i quali gli utenti possono visualizzare in modo intuitivo il numero di giorni di funzionamento del frigorifero, la durata dell'elemento filtrante, la temperatura esterna e la temperatura interna.
Passaggio 3: comunicazione a chip singolo
Il widget di testo
Con il contenuto relativo alla comunicazione MCU, dobbiamo chiarire lo schermo del display e il meccanismo di comunicazione MCU e l'origine dati. STONE STVC050WT-01 comunica con un singolo chip tramite una porta seriale. In precedenza, quando creavamo l'interfaccia utente, mostravamo i controlli. I dati del display di questi controlli del display sono stati effettivamente salvati a qualche indirizzo del flash di STONE STVC050WT-01.
Qui mostreremo la temperatura, i dati di temperatura da un sensore di temperatura, il sensore di temperatura è collegato al microcomputer a chip singolo, quindi quando i dati di temperatura del microcomputer a chip singolo raccolti, è sufficiente inserire i dati di temperatura attraverso una porta seriale per l'indirizzo su questo controllo del display, i dati della temperatura possono essere visualizzati sullo schermo in tempo reale. Le istruzioni per la scrittura dei dati possono essere trovate nella specifica STONE STVC050WT-01. Questa istruzione rappresenta la scrittura di 0x00 e 0x04 all'indirizzo 0x0020 nell'area di memorizzazione dei dati: 0xA5 0x5A 0x05 0x82 0x00 0x20 0x00 0x04 Qui utilizzo il codice a chip singolo per ottenere quanto segue:
Dopo che la schermata della porta seriale è stata collegata dal microcomputer a chip singolo, la porta seriale del microcomputer a chip singolo invia questa istruzione e i dati sopra l'indirizzo 0x0020 della schermata della porta seriale possono essere modificati e questo indirizzo è la visualizzazione della temperatura di il nostro frigorifero. Lo stesso vale per tutti gli altri luoghi in cui vengono visualizzati i dati, basta cambiare l'indirizzo dei dati.
Passaggio 4: pulsante
Abbiamo usato molti pulsanti in questo progetto
Quando abbiamo bisogno di leggere il display controlla i dati sopra, è sufficiente registrarsi per leggere l'istruzione, tramite l'MCU inviare un'istruzione alla schermata dell'interfaccia seriale, la schermata dell'interfaccia seriale restituirà i dati di registro rilevanti al microcontrollore, l'MCU riceve i dati sarà pronto a fare i dispositivi di controllo corrispondenti, qui è quello di controllare la potenza di refrigerazione del frigorifero.
Passaggio 5: stato operativo
Lo stato di esecuzione include:
1. Giorni di funzionamento 2. Durata elemento filtrante 3. Temperatura esterna 4. Temperatura interna Per ottenere questi dati, oltre al primo, gli altri tre necessitano del sensore corrispondente per raccogliere questi dati. Sono richiesti rispettivamente sensori di acquisizione della durata dell'elemento filtrante e sensori di temperatura. Quando il microcomputer a chip singolo ha raccolto questi dati, attraverso la porta seriale ai dati di trasmissione dell'indirizzo di controllo del display designato, il valore del controllo del display sulla variazione corrispondente. I giorni in corso possono essere implementati in due modi: 1. Utilizzare lo schermo di visualizzazione della porta seriale RTC di STONE STVC050WT-01 per visualizzare i dati direttamente sullo schermo 2. Utilizzare l'RTC del microcomputer a chip singolo per trasferire i dati allo schermo della porta seriale per la visualizzazione Il display della porta seriale STONE STVC050WT-01 viene fornito con l'RTC, che può essere trovato nella guida allo sviluppo di STONE.
Passaggio 6: effetto operazione
Per saperne di più su questo progetto clicca qui
Consigliato:
Il controllo della porta del frigorifero: 5 passaggi
Il controllo della porta del frigorifero: Introduzione: Al giorno d'oggi, le persone hanno dispositivi "intelligenti" frigorifero che può mostrarti la temperatura del frigorifero. Alcuni frigoriferi hanno anche degli allarmi per ricordare all'utente che la porta non è chiusa. Tuttavia, non tutti hanno questo tipo di "intelligente&q
Protezione per il frigorifero: Promemoria per chiudere lo sportello per il frigorifero: 6 passaggi
Protezione per il frigorifero: Promemoria per la chiusura dello sportello del frigorifero: a volte, quando tiro fuori molte cose dal frigorifero, non ho la mano libera per chiudere la porta e quindi la porta viene lasciata aperta per molto tempo. A volte quando uso troppa forza per chiudere la porta del frigorifero, rimbalza ma non me ne accorgo
Sistema di sicurezza con riconoscimento facciale per un frigorifero con Raspberry Pi: 7 passaggi (con immagini)
Sistema di sicurezza a riconoscimento facciale per frigorifero con Raspberry Pi: Navigando in internet ho scoperto che i prezzi dei sistemi di sicurezza variano da 150$ a 600$ e oltre, ma non tutte le soluzioni (anche quelle molto costose) sono integrabili con altre strumenti intelligenti a casa tua! Ad esempio, non è possibile impostare
Frigorifero fatto in casa con funzionalità di controllo intelligente (congelatore): 11 passaggi (con immagini)
Frigorifero fatto in casa con funzionalità di controllo intelligente (congelatore profondo): Ciao amici, questa è la parte 2 del frigorifero fai-da-te basato sul modulo peltier, in questa parte utilizziamo 2 moduli peltier invece di 1, utilizziamo anche un controller termico per impostare la temperatura desiderata per risparmiare un po' di energia
Controllo della temperatura per congelatore o frigorifero: 7 passaggi
Controllo della temperatura per congelatore o frigorifero: questa istruzione copre l'integrazione di un controllo della temperatura Johnson Controls in una prolunga con interruttore e presa elettrica per il controllo di un congelatore. Per la fermentazione della birra, un congelatore a pozzetto è una piattaforma fantastica, ma la fabbrica continua